Strengthening Cultural and Agricultural Ties: Mr. Digant Sharma’s Visit to Nepal

Nepal recently played host to a series of landmark meetings as part of the ongoing efforts to strengthen cultural, spiritual, and agricultural collaboration among India, Nepal, and Sri Lanka. Mr. Digant Sharma, CSR Director and Chairman of Torus Innotech, along with Shri Rahul Patil and Shri Nawaraj Lamsal, engaged with prominent Nepali leaders to promote initiatives that reinforce regional ties.

Heartfulness Trilateral Motorbike Expedition: A Spiritual Journey

A pivotal meeting with Badri Prasad Pandey, Hon’ble Minister of Culture, Tourism, and Civil Aviation of Nepal, focused on the Heartfulness Trilateral Motorbike Expedition – The Lord Buddhist Circuit. This unique initiative celebrates the shared Buddhist heritage of India, Nepal, and Sri Lanka, promoting peace, mindfulness, and cultural unity.

This expedition, which connects Lumbini (Nepal), Bodh Gaya (India), and Colombo (Sri Lanka), aims to:

  • Promote Spiritual Tourism: Highlighting sacred Buddhist sites to boost tourism in the region.
  • Encourage Peace and Mindfulness: Spreading the values of compassion and mindfulness across borders.
  • Foster Cultural Unity: Celebrating the shared heritage and traditions of the three nations.

Minister Pandey expressed his enthusiasm for the project, emphasizing its potential to elevate Nepal’s global standing as a hub for spiritual tourism.

Agricultural Innovations and Collaboration

Mr. Digant Sharma, leveraging his vast experience working with over 100,000 farmers across 150,000 hectares in Maharashtra, met with Shri Ramnath Adhikari, Hon’ble Minister of Agriculture and Livestock Development, Nepal. The discussions centered on sustainable agriculture projects aimed at empowering Nepali farmers through modern technology and practices.

Honoring Nepal’s Spiritual and Cultural Heritage

During the visit, the delegation paid homage to the iconic Pashupatinath Temple, a UNESCO World Heritage Site. This sacred temple, dedicated to Lord Shiva, symbolizes Nepal’s deep spiritual roots and its rich Hindu and Buddhist traditions. The delegation emphasized the importance of preserving and promoting such heritage sites as pillars of regional tourism and cultural identity.
